Why Is Treatment for Usher Syndrome Gaining Increased Attention in Medical Research and Healthcare?
Usher syndrome, a rare genetic disorder characterized by a combination of hearing loss, progressive vision impairment due to retinitis pigmentosa, and in some cases balance issues, is gaining increasing attention in the medical and research communities due to its complex, multifaceted impact on patients' lives. Affecting both the auditory and visual systems, the condition significantly reduces quality of life, making early diagnosis and comprehensive management essential. Historically, the rarity of the disease and limited understanding of its genetic underpinnings have delayed significant therapeutic breakthroughs. However, advances in genomic sequencing and increased awareness of inherited sensory disorders are changing this dynamic, prompting greater focus on developing tailored treatment strategies. Since Usher syndrome typically begins in childhood or adolescence and progresses over time, there is a pressing need for interventions that can preserve function and delay the onset of severe symptoms. Families affected by the syndrome often face challenges navigating educational, social, and healthcare systems, amplifying the urgency for clinical solutions. With a rising number of advocacy organizations, growing patient registries, and broader inclusion of rare diseases in public health initiatives, the visibility of Usher syndrome is expanding, encouraging greater investment in diagnostics, treatment research, and support services. Treatment approaches for Usher syndrome are being transformed by advances in gene therapy, sensory prosthetics, and regenerative medicine, offering new hope to individuals living with this complex disorder. One of the most promising areas of innovation lies in gene replacement and editing technologies, particularly for Usher syndrome type 1B and type 2A, where the genetic mutations have been well characterized. Using viral vectors such as AAV (adeno-associated virus), researchers are working to deliver corrected copies of defective genes directly to affected retinal cells with the aim of preserving or even restoring vision. Some early-stage clinical trials have shown encouraging results, although challenges remain in delivering therapies effectively across large retinal areas and maintaining long-term expression of the gene. In the realm of auditory treatment, cochlear implants are already being used to address congenital hearing loss in children with Usher syndrome, enabling them to acquire language and communication skills during critical developmental windows. At the same time, innovations in retinal prostheses and optogenetics are showing promise for future visual restoration, with researchers experimenting with light-sensitive proteins and implantable devices that could partially restore sight in individuals with advanced vision loss. Advances in stem cell therapy are also being explored to regenerate damaged sensory cells in the inner ear and retina. Effective management of Usher syndrome depends heavily on early diagnosis, accurate genetic testing, and a multidisciplinary care approach that addresses the full spectrum of sensory and developmental needs. Since the condition affects both hearing and vision, it often requires the coordinated expertise of audiologists, ophthalmologists, genetic counselors, speech therapists, educators, and rehabilitation specialists. Early identification through newborn hearing screening followed by confirmatory genetic testing can provide critical insights that guide long-term care planning and intervention timing. For example, early cochlear implantation can significantly improve language development and social integration if performed before the onset of significant visual impairment. As the syndrome progresses, regular ophthalmic evaluations are essential for monitoring the health of the retina and managing associated complications such as cataracts or macular edema. Genetic counseling plays a central role in helping families understand the inheritance pattern of the condition, assess recurrence risks, and explore reproductive options. Educational support services tailored to dual sensory loss are also vital for fostering independence and academic success. Assistive technologies, including hearing aids, screen readers, braille displays, and mobility training tools, form part of a comprehensive support system. The integration of psychosocial care is equally important, as individuals with Usher syndrome often face anxiety, depression, and social isolation. The growth in the Usher syndrome treatment market is driven by a combination of technological progress, increasing rare disease advocacy, expanded diagnostic capabilities, and strategic research investments. One of the primary drivers is the advancement of genomic medicine, which has enabled more accurate identification of causative mutations and opened new avenues for targeted therapies. Pharmaceutical and biotech companies are increasingly investing in rare disease pipelines, incentivized by orphan drug designations and supportive regulatory frameworks that provide fast-track approvals and extended market exclusivity. Additionally, rising awareness among clinicians and the public about inherited sensory disorders is improving early detection rates and encouraging proactive intervention. Patient advocacy organizations are playing a critical role in shaping research agendas, funding clinical trials, and building global registries that provide valuable epidemiological data. The growth of telemedicine and digital health platforms is also enhancing access to specialized care for patients in remote or underserved areas. As more patients are identified through expanded genetic screening programs, the demand for personalized therapeutic solutions and sensory rehabilitation services is expected to increase. Educational institutions and research centers are collaborating across borders to share data and develop multidisciplinary treatment protocols. Furthermore, technological innovation in sensory prosthetics and gene-editing platforms is accelerating the development of potential curative therapies.
